As the global demand for data grows, so does the need for efficient, secure, and sustainable data centres. Powered increasingly by renewable energy, data centre builds have become critical infrastructure in the digital and energy transitions. ERSG is a proven recruitment partner for data centre construction and operations, providing skilled professionals to support the delivery of reliable, compliant, and scalable facilities.

 

With over 16 years of experience in renewable energy and infrastructure recruitment, ERSG provides full-lifecycle staffing support for data centre build projects, from site selection, design and engineering, through to MEP installation, commissioning, and long-term operations and maintenance (O&M).

 

Specialists in Data Centre Recruitment

 

We work with leading developers, general contractors, EPCs, and hyperscale operators across global markets to deliver skilled professionals for renewable-powered data centres, colocation facilities, and edge computing hubs.

ERSG places talent across every phase of the project, including:

              Site development and civil works

              Mechanical, electrical, and plumbing (MEP) installation

              Renewable energy integration (solar, wind, BESS)

              Grid connection and backup systems

              Commissioning and handover

              Data centre operations, O&M, and upgrades

 

In-Demand Data Centre Jobs

We source a wide range of talent for data centre build jobs, including:

 

              Data centre project managers

              Electrical engineers and supervisors

              Mechanical supervisors and HVAC specialists

              Construction managers and site leads

              MEP coordinators

              Health & Safety (HSE) advisors

              QA/QC inspectors

              Commissioning engineers

              Renewable energy integration specialists

              BMS/SCADA and controls technicians

              Data centre operations & maintenance staff
